News
A beta version of Baidu Browser was released on Monday. The browser is advertised as “simple and reliable,” offering secure navigation of the Web to protect from malware.
Baidu Inc., which operates China's most popular search engine, has released a mobile browser and says it will invest in a cloud computing center as growth in Internet use shifts to mobile phones ...
Over the history of the Web, we have seen several major shifts in browsing software. If you’re old enough to have used NCSA Mosaic or any of the other early browsers, you probably welcomed th… 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results